There are several reasons why someone might choose to use a doula during pregnancy, childbirth, and the postpartum period:

 

Emotional Support

Doulas provide continuous emotional support to mothers and their partners. Pregnancy and childbirth can be emotionally intense experiences, and having a supportive presence can help alleviate anxiety, fear, and stress. Although they are focusing on being the mother's 'birth cheerleader', doulas also aid partners with support and provide an opportunity for them to rest during labour. Physical Comfort Measures

Doulas are trained in various comfort techniques such as massage, breathing exercises, positioning, and relaxation techniques to help manage pain and discomfort during labor and delivery. Information and Advocacy

We never make decisions for you and your family, rather doulas empower expectant parents by providing evidence-based information about childbirth options, procedures, and interventions. They can help families navigate the healthcare system, understand their rights, and make informed decisions that align with their preferences and values. 

 

Continuous Presence

We know that continuity of care is the GOLD standard in maternity care in Australia. Doulas typically remain with the mother throughout labor and childbirth, offering unwavering support and encouragement. This continuous presence can help create a sense of security and confidence during the birthing process. 

 

Improved Birth Outcomes

Research suggests that the presence of a doula during childbirth is associated with various positive outcomes, including reduced rates of medical interventions such as cesarean sections, decreased use of pain medications, shorter labors, higher rates of breastfeeding initiation, and improved satisfaction with the birth experience. Complementary Care

Doulas work alongside healthcare providers such as midwives, obstetricians, and nurses, complementing the medical care provided during childbirth. They do not replace the role of medical professionals but offer additional support and personalized attention to the birthing family.

 

Overall, the presence of a doula can contribute to a more positive and empowering childbirth experience by providing holistic support that addresses the physical, emotional, and informational needs of expectant parents.
